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9882447057 28347199 783517 00208135 503006954
0141617 54665255887
0141617 54665255887
075377433 0868251 224690514
All about undefined
Interested in learning more?
0141617 54665255887
075377433 0868251 224690514
See more
90598688 47611 3604
0882 9557123981 77590227104
See more
86614 029069607
6831 612226 9302574 92
See more